相关文章
Linux第106步_Linux内核RTC驱动实验
1、了解rtc_device结构体
1)、打开“include/linux/rtc.h”
rtc_class_ops是需要用户根据所使用的RTC设备编写的,其结构体如下:
struct rtc_class_ops { int (*ioctl)(struct device *, unsigned int, unsigned long);/*函数指针ioctl*/
int (*read_time)(struct device *,…
建站知识
2025/3/6 0:15:39
MyBatis常见知识点
#{} 和 ${} 的区别是什么?
答:
${}是 Properties 文件中的变量占位符,它可以用于标签属性值和 sql 内部,属于原样文本替换,可以替换任意内容,比如${driver}会被原样替换为com.mysql.jdbc. Driver。
一个…
建站知识
2025/2/23 18:04:01
【AI时代】-开发环境准备 之 Conda 创建 Python 环境 (含pip常用命令、jupyter 安装及汉化、自定义文档位置等配置)
一、 安装 Anaconda
1.1 下载并安装
https://www.anaconda.com/download/success
1.2 验证是否成功
CMD输入命令:
conda --version注意:找不到命令需要配置环境变量: Path 中 添加 Anaconda 的安装路径: 如果没有修改安装位…
建站知识
2025/3/5 6:58:41
Docker 部署 MySQL-5.7 单机版
一、镜像获取
# docker hub 镜像
docker pull farerboy/mysql:5.7
# 国内阿里镜像
docker pull registry.cn-hangzhou.aliyuncs.com/farerboy/mysql:5.7
以上两个镜像二选一即可
二、运行容器
docker run -dti --name mysql \n
--privileged \n
--cgroupns private \n
--e…
建站知识
2025/3/4 7:57:27
Java - 在Linux系统上使用OpenCV和Tesseract
系统环境
确保Linux系统安装了cmake构建工具,以及java和ant(这两者如果没有,可能会影响到后面编译opencv生成.so和.jar文件)。
sudo apt-get update
sudo apt-get install build-essential
sudo apt install cmake
build-essen…
建站知识
2025/3/4 7:13:16
Android 常用设计模式和实例
一、什么是设计模式?
设计模式是为了可重用代码、让代码更容易被他人理解、保证代码可靠性。 毫无疑问,设计模式于己于他人于系统都是多赢的,设计模式使代码编制真正工程化,设计模式是软件工程的基石,如同大厦的一块块…
建站知识
2025/3/3 20:46:34
qml Page详解
1、概述
QML(Qt Modeling Language)中的Page控件是用于在SwipeView或类似容器中承载内容的独立页面。Page控件通常包含一组UI元素,如文本、图像、按钮等,这些元素共同构成了应用程序中的一个逻辑页面。通过SwipeView或其他页面容…
建站知识
2025/3/4 6:39:12
【Android】版本和API对应关系表
目录 版本和API对应关系表 不积跬步,无以至千里;不积小流,无以成江海。要沉下心来,诗和远方的路费真的很贵! 版本和API对应关系表
版本名版本号名称APIAndroid 1616.0W36Android 1515.0V35Android 1414.0U34Android 1…
建站知识
2025/3/5 15:41:06